On 2010-04-03 07:01 +0100, Thierry Volpiatto wrote: > Even better, instead of keeping a ioccur buffer (unique) like occur, > ioccur use now named ioccur-buffer for each buffer where you search in. > So the ioccur is not overwrited if you search in another buffer. > > So when you call ioccur and a ioccur-buffer exist for this buffer, > incremental search is NOT started, the ioccur-buffer is displayed. > > When ioccur-buffer is visible and you call ioccur from other buffer, > ioccur-buffer is erased and incremental search restart. > > When you are in ioccur-buffer, hitting "R" erase buffer and restart > incremental search. > > Of course, hitting C-j or left just jump to matched line and kill ioccur > buffer as always. > > This is in development branch of ioccur: > hg clone http://mercurial.intuxication.org/hg/ioccur > > cd to ioccur directory > > hg update -C development
